Of course such an outcome is barely digestible by most Australians, including the team who, if there is one certain thing in this match, will be all out to stop them and win the match themselves in front of a packed home crowd. The Wallabies come into the match, following their last kick victory over South Africa in an absolute epic of a match in Bloemfontein last week. It was the first time for 47 years that Australia had beaten South Africa at altitude and possibly marked a sea change in the Wallaby rugby mentality, they will now have the belief that they can win this match against the All Blacks.
2010 Tri Nations Odds Comparison, Table and Results
Australia will put out an unchanged team from last week, which means that fly half, Quade Cooper, will be playing against the country of his birth for the first time, as he missed the two other 2010 Tri Nations matches due to suspension. Cooper could easily be the Australian key to victory in the match too with his outstanding trickery and run making being attributes that only few teams can deal with. Indeed, Richie McCaw, the Kiwi open side flanker and captain has already publicly declared that he will be the man to take on Cooper making the battle between the two decisive one way or another.

Australia started off their matches against South Africa at a phenomenal pace, dictated by Genia and Cooper at half back, they tore into the ‘SpringBoks’ at every conceivable opportunity, which is a tactic that they are sure to repeat here.
